Abstract

A process is provided for the synthesis of furan and related compounds by vapor-phase decarbonylation of furfural and derivatives, using a palladium/metal aluminate catalyst that has been promoted with an alkali carbonate, such as cesium carbonate. The use of such catalysts, which are inherently less acidic than alumina, results in improved lifetime and high productivity.

Claims (16)

1. A process for the synthesis of a compound as represented by the following structure of Formula (I)

by providing a compound as represented by the following structure of Formula (II)

in the form of a gas, heating a Pd/metal aluminate catalyst that has been promoted with an alkali carbonate, and contacting the Formula (II) compound and the catalyst to produce a Formula (I) product;

wherein R 1 , R 2 , and R 3 are each independently selected from H and a C 1 to C 4 hydrocarbyl group.

2. The process according to claim 1 wherein R 1 , R 2 , and R 3 are each H.

3. The process according to claim 1 wherein the metal aluminate is an alkali metal aluminate, an alkaline earth metal aluminate, gallium aluminate, lanthanum aluminate, or yttrium aluminate.

4. The process according to claim 3 wherein the alkali metal aluminate is LiAlO 2 .

5. The process according to claim 1 wherein the alkali carbonate is cesium carbonate.

6. The process according to claim 1 where the alkali content of the promoted catalyst is between 1 and 100 mg per g catalyst.

7. The process according to claim 1 wherein hydrogen is co-fed with the Formula (II) compound.

8. The process according to claim 1 wherein water is added to the Formula (II) compound.

9. The process according to claim 1 wherein contacting the Formula (II) compound and the catalyst to produce a Formula (I) product occurs in the gas phase at a temperature that is in the range of from about 200° C. to about 400° C.

10. The process according to claim 9 wherein the temperature is in the range of from about 270° C. to about 330° C.

11. The process according to claim 1 , further comprising purifying the Formula (I) product.

12. The process according to claim 11 , wherein the Formula (I) product is purified by distillation.

13. The process according to claim 1 further comprising a step of subjecting the Formula (I) compound to a reaction to prepare therefrom a compound, oligomer or polymer.
